Celine Spring-Summer 2025 'The Bright Young' Men's Collection
'The Bright Young' was directed by Eddie Slimane and filmed in Holcomb, Norfolk, England in June.
'The Bright Young' was a nickname given by the media to young aristocrats and socialites in London in the 1920s.
For this collection, Celine recreated the traditional canvas tailoring of the 1920s in summer cashmere and wool woven in the style of the time. The trimming jackets and blazers they wore on cricket and boating were also rebranded as cashmere flannels for summer. The Celine crest patch embroidered with silver thread replicates the embroidery technique of early 20th-century military uniforms, while the white summer cashmere flannel also captures the 'cricket white' style of the uniform.
